Transaction 63324e65190daf2f8c13b4e7ebc82c49862605659e9b01bf92319c81e09e1055
1 Input
1 Output
-
63324e65190daf2f8c13b4e7ebc82c49862605659e9b01bf92319c81e09e1055:0
- value
- 187605
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b07d611231dc8a9be72f49727c72ec5b251f98fa OP_EQUAL
- address
- 3HnD3oc1QZSHVY8futb1so8oxsZYik4n8A